// Heads up for release: this client talks to Siftgate, the bloom
// filter we park in front of the Cobblestore KV cluster. It screens
// lookups so cold misses never hit disk. False positives are fine;
// false negatives are not, so don't touch the hash count without
// pinging the storage folks. Auth for the Siftgate admin endpoint
// uses the key below.

API key for bageg-kajef: vxb2-ss

Release channel — for on-call: we believe we've found the leaked file descriptors in the Harrowgate ingest service. The Pellwick metrics sidecar was opening a socket per scrape and never closing it on 5xx responses; after roughly six hours the process hit its fd ceiling and stopped accepting uploads. A patched image is rolling out region by region tonight. Watch fd counts on the Velmora dashboard; if they climb past 70% of the limit, page platform. The trace token for the fix is below.

session token of yahap-fafop = htk9_f6aa94135

Ticket — Missed Pick-up: Returned Demo Units

Hey records team — the courier skipped yesterday's pick-up of the returned Glintbox demo units at the Marrow Street annex. Four units are still boxed in the intake cage, all logged. Don't re-shelve them; they go back to the vendor as-is. A new run is booked for Thursday morning. When that driver shows, use the hand-over instruction right below.

drop instructions, hahip-badug: the quenox ralath courier leaves the kaseth fraiel rusiel tameth belys istdor ralion giliel ledger at gate 7830 under passcode 165413